This stack enables you to quickly bring other containers online and expose them to the web using via https by setting just three environment variables.
To do this, this compose file sets up an nginx reverse-proxy and a certbot integration using nginx-proxy and acme-companion, as well as a portainer-ce instance for management.

You need to specify following environment variables to bring the stack online:
LETSENCRYPT_EMAIL
PORTAINER_URL
These can be set in the .env
file. For example:
[email protected]
PORTAINER_URL=portainer.example.com
Navigate into the directory containing the docker-compose.yaml
and run
docker compose up -d
Connecting other containers to the web using this stack is as simple as setting following environment variables for that container:
VIRTUAL_HOST
- specifies the URL for that container
VIRTUAL_PORT
- specifies the port of the container to which the URL will be bound (per default 80
is used)
LETSECNRYPT_HOST
- specifies the URL for that container via HTTPS (typically the same as VIRTUAL_HOST
)
For example:
VIRTUAL_HOST=wiki.example.com
VIRTUAL_PORT=8080
LETSENCRYPT_HOST=wiki.example.com
Do note, that this stack uses a network called net
. All other containers that are to be exposed using this stack need to be in the network net
as well.
